In both, part-time 4WD and permanent 4WD vehicles, once the center diff-lock is engaged and the front and rear drive shafts are connected inside the transfer box, the difference in their speeds cannot be absorbed inside the transmission. When driving in 2H the power is transferred from the engine to transmission through the rear propeller shaft/driveshaft to the rear differential then split 50/50 on the rear axle shaft to the rear wheels. Extensive driving in 4H with a part-time 4WD on a high-traction surface, or with the center diff locked with a permanent 4WD, will result in driveline components such as u-joints, axles, transfer-case gears, bearings, and drive-shafts seizing up and failing. In a permanent 4WD, the rotational differences between the front and rear driveshafts, side shafts, and wheels caused when turning are resolved by means of a center differential inside the transfer box. It does have a drawback of being an open diff though which means, If one wheel is on a surface with good traction and the other is on a slippery surface without traction, the standard open diff will send the majority of the power to the slippery wheel.
